Feeding



Hi folks;
I think that part of the feeding behavior of feeding in AM and PM (the
MoDo's do it here) is due to the bird's metabolism. Most seed eaters
have very large crops, and probably fill them in the morning, allowing
the afternoon for digestion. In the PM, they need to fill up for the
night. I think there is something in the Birder's Handbook (Ehrlich et.
al.) about this. It is a wonderful companion for most all the guides in
print, and has page references to Audubon, Golden, Peterson's, and a
couple of others. I use it all the time when I want to know more about a
bird than the books tell me.
